The king was responsible for maintaining Law and Order, overseeing the administration of justice, and ensuring the welfare of his subjects in each state. He also had to manage the collection of taxes and resources to support the state's infrastructure and defense. Additionally, the king was expected to uphold cultural and religious practices, fostering unity and stability within his realm. Lastly, he often engaged in diplomacy and military leadership to protect and expand his state's interests.
